Fig. 1. Multiple alignment, phylogenetic analysis, and organ expression analysis of TaHQT1 and TaHQT2. a. Sequence alignment of HQTs sequences in T.antungese. Multiple sequence alignment of TaHQT1 (in this article, MK033609), TaHQT2 (MH683053), CcHQT1 (ADL62854.1), CcHQT2 (ACJ23164.1), NtHQT (CAE46932.1), and CiHQT (ANN12610.1) The conserved domain PLN02663 (HXXXD) and pfam02458 (DFGWG) is indicated by a straight line. Black boxes indicate the conserved structural motifs in the acyl-transferase family. b. Phylogenetic analysis of hydroxycinnamoyl CoA quinate hydroxycinnamoyl transferase. The phylogenetic tree was constructed using MEGA software (version7.0) based on the neighbour-joining method. Values above the branches are bootstrap percentages (1000 replicates). Abbreviations and gene ID were as follows. TaHQT1 (this article, MK033609), Taraxacum antungense hydroxycinnamoyl-CoA quinate hydroxycinnamoyl transferase 1; TaHQT2 (MH683053), Taraxacum antungense hydroxycinnamoyl-CoA quinate hydroxycinnamoyl transferase 2; CiHQT(ANN12610.1) Cichorium intybus hydroxycinnamoyl-CoA quinate/shikimate hydroxycinnamoyl transferase; CcHQT2 (ACJ23164.1), Cynara cardunculus var. scolymus hydroxycinnamoyl CoA quinate transferase 2; CcHQT1(ADL62854.1), Cynara cardunculus var. scolymus hydroxycinnamoyl-CoA transferase 1; PgHQT(AEM63676.1), Platycodon grandiflorus hydroxycinnamoyl CoA quinate hydroxycinnamoyl transferase; LjHQT (ACZ52698), L.japonica HQT; LmHQT1(ALJ56099.1), Lonicera macranthoides HQT1; SlHQT(CAE46933.1), Solanum lycopersicum hydroxycinnamoyl CoA quinate transferase; StHQT (NP_001275483.1), Solanum tuberosum HQT; NtHQT (CAE46932.1), N. tabacum HQT; The TaHQTs protein as labeled after taxon marker. c. Organ expression of TaHQT1 and TaHQT2 gene in wild T.antungese (leave, root, flower, and scape, respectively). Different letters indicate significant differences in comparisons (P <0.05).
